[clangd] Query dex index using query-style trigrams, not identifier-style trigrams
authorSam McCall <sam.mccall@gmail.com>
Mon, 1 Oct 2018 10:42:51 +0000 (10:42 +0000)
committerSam McCall <sam.mccall@gmail.com>
Mon, 1 Oct 2018 10:42:51 +0000 (10:42 +0000)
llvm-svn: 343453

clang-tools-extra/clangd/index/dex/Dex.cpp

index b201fd8..6e3b148 100644 (file)
@@ -148,7 +148,7 @@ bool Dex::fuzzyFind(const FuzzyFindRequest &Req,
   bool More = false;
 
   std::vector<std::unique_ptr<Iterator>> TopLevelChildren;
-  const auto TrigramTokens = generateIdentifierTrigrams(Req.Query);
+  const auto TrigramTokens = generateQueryTrigrams(Req.Query);
 
   // Generate query trigrams and construct AND iterator over all query
   // trigrams.